'Running Wild' by Antony Trew.

ISBN: 0-00-616875-2.

'Running wild... And running for their lives... Anti-apartheid activist Goddy - alias Stanislaw Godeska, alias Ted - was on the run. And so were his three young followers Andre, Pippa and Jan. If the Security Police caught Goddy, they would be implicated too. But en route to England aboard the ketch Southwind, the 6,000 mile journey barely begun, cracks in Goddy's story began to show, and for Andre, Pippa and Jan what started as an escape from arrest, turned into violent conflict and a desperate run for their lives...'

256 pages.

This edition published in 1983 by Fontana Paperbacks.
